#833583 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#833583 is composed of 51.4% red, 20.8%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 36.1%. #833583 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6aff with #070007.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#833583 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#833583 has RGB values of R:131, G:53,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8598915.

Hex triplet 833583 #833583
RGB Decimal 131, 53, 131 rgb(131,53,131)
RGB Percent 51.4, 20.8, 51.4 rgb(51.4%,20.8%,51.4%)
CMYK 0, 60, 0, 49
HSL 300°, 42.4, 36.1 hsl(300,42.4%,36.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 300°, 59.5, 51.4
Web Safe 993399 #993399
CIE-LAB 36.005, 44.406, -28.463
XYZ 14.73, 9.011, 22.435
xyY 0.319, 0.195, 9.011
CIE-LCH 36.005, 52.745, 327.341
CIE-LUV 36.005, 34.368, -44.444
Hunter-Lab 30.018, 35.055, -23.299
Binary 10000011, 00110101, 10000011

Shades and Tints of #833583

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050205 is the darkest color, while #fbf6fb is the lightest one.
